I spoke with Mike Hurless and Bill Guerrini of the SVWC this morning and both indicated that the DNR should be opening up the river today. The tentative plan is to open up the river at noon today with both Barto and Hennepin boat ramps opening up then as well.

We are planning on hosting the tournament as long as the river stays open. If the river rises again to make Barto Landing unavailable, then we will make the decision to move the launch and weigh-in to Depue. This will be determined either Wednesday or Thursday depending on what Mother Nature does. If there is so much rain that the DNR closes the river again for the weekend, then we will have to cancel. Both Mike and Bill feel as though the worst of the flooding is behind us and even with additional rain, they don't think the DNR would close the river as the extreme conditions have passed.

F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E
March 23, 2009



Watercraft Restrictions Removed on Illinois River
Public should always use caution when recreating on public waterways

SPRINGFIELD – The Illinois Department of Natural Resources (IDNR) at 10 a.m. today announced that it has removed the remaining recreational boating restrictions it authorized last week on the Illinois River. Rising water levels and swift currents led to the department restricting recreational boating on several rivers last week including the Illinois. IDNR has been monitoring the situation and believes conditions have improved to the point of being able to safely reopen these rivers to recreational watercraft.

IDNR has authorization to designate restricted boating areas when navigation is deemed significantly hazardous. For more information about river restrictions, go to the IDNR website at www.dnr.state.il.us/law3/


Barto landing was above water and the ramps appeared to be usable when I checked this morning. The SV Walleye Club has said in the last week that they will check for damage and start preparations for the tournament.

Good luck all, and be careful. The river is still pretty high.

The fish have been left alone since Thanksgiving or so, they will be hungry.
